Rossese DOC Riviera Ligure di Ponente - Durin

For fans of Ligurian wines, Rossese is a real must. A pleasantly drinkable red that can easily be combined with various traditional dishes. It is perfect, for example, with a dish of trenette al pesto but it can also generously accompany a tasty fish or a meat-based second course. The one proposed here by Durin is produced with grapes harvested in the vineyards of Ortovero and Ponterotto, and vinified according to tradition. In the glass it has a beautiful deep and not too intense ruby red colour. The nose reveals a broad, intense and persistent perfume. Pleasantly fruity, with hints of strawberry, raspberry, blueberry combined with notes of rose and a pleasant vinosity. In the mouth it is dry and savory but still fairly soft and pleasantly warm. Well-balanced in all its components, it has delicate tannins that contribute to making it pleasantly long.

Durin is a small family-run farm with a long history. It is located in Ortovero, in the province of Savona and was founded in 1978 by Antonio Basso, the third generation of winemakers in his family. The first vineyards of the company date back to the twenties and today extend over 17 hectares, mostly terraced, in Valle Arroscia. The main autochthonous varieties of Liguria di Ponente are cultivated, thanks to a very particular microclimate, influenced by the hills and the sea which is only 7 kilometres away. In the winery, tradition and innovation happily coexist. So next to the traditional Ligurian wines there are other very special and interesting ones.

Technical Data Sheet
CHARACTERISTICS
  • TypeDry Still Red Wine DOC
  • Location Liguria
  • Grapes Rossese 100%
  • Sensations More or less intense ruby red colour. Ample, intense, persistent, fine, fruity, with hints of rose, strawberry, raspberry, blueberry combined with a slight vinosity. The taste is dry, savoury but fairly soft, pleasantly warm, with a balanced structure, continuous, with delicate tannins.
  • Vinification Traditional vinification of red grapes with temperature control. Contact 7 days before racking.
  • Alcoholic strength 12.5% vol
  • Allergens Contains sulphites
TASTING RECOMMENDATIONS
  • Tips Store in a cool place, away from light, bottle lying down. Refrigerate no more than 24 hours before serving. Open 5 minutes before serving
  • Serving temperature 16 °C
  • GlassBordeaux
  • When to drink it Within 1 year.
  • Pairing As an aperitif, Fish menu
VINEYARD
  • Terrain Medium-textured limestone
  • Exposure and altitude South
  • Breeding method Spurred Cordon - Sapling
  • Planting density 5000
